In Scott Alexander's excellent story, The Girl Who Poked God With A Stick, there's a thing called a telluric field that artificially limits technology. In some spots, it's weaker. These places are major sites of civilization, where maglevs and cars are used—until the field shifts, and the people in one city have to go back to steam trains and horses, while another place can suddenly support an air force.
Put the telluric field in Equestria, and you have an interesting story. Who put it there? Discord? Celestia? Someone or something else? What happens if the one who put it there takes it offline—what happens if someone else takes it offline? Equestria could industrialize rapidly.
Maybe places where the telluric field is weak also have weaker magic.
Maybe there are artifacts that reduce the effects of the field. Perhaps Griffonstone has a literal stone which allows guns more advanced than a flintlock pistol to work, and that's why ponies don't really live there.
